    Ford Recalled 270,000 2013-2014 Ford F-150 for Brake Issue

    Ford is issuing a safety recall for approximately 270,000 2013-2014 Ford F-150 pickups for an issue involving the brake master cylinder. The Problem: In certain vehicles, brake fluid could leak from the brake master cylinder into the brake booster, which could reduce braking effectiveness, potentially leading to a crash.
